    Interesting, Seems Wisconsin thinks all SUV's still have body on frame

    *SUVs (sport utility vehicles) are built on a truck chassis but can be registered as an automobile when more than 50% of the internal capacity is dedicated to seating.

    I don't think that anyone here has denied that it is an SUV.

    My point is that an SUV is a type of truck. At least, in the case of body on frame SUV's.

    And, that no-one has ever said "Crap, I locked my keys in my SUV!"

    In casual conversation, few people will ever refer to their vehicle as what it actually is. Most will say "car" or "truck." The 4runner is more truck than car.
